Previous Rounds – Alexei Popyrin Australian Open 2023
Despite being ranked outside the top 100, Alexei Popyrin didn’t go through the qualifying rounds in order to reach the main draw; as he received a wildcard with this tournament being played on home soil.
Alexei Popyrin kicked off his Australian Open campaign against Chun-Hsin Tseng; although he trailed by two sets to one, the Australian was able to win in five sets.
In the second round, Popyrin held his own against Taylor Fritz, the eighth seed on the men’s draw. Despite being an overwhelming underdog, Popyrin was broken just once in a five-sets victory.

Popyrin’s Form Prior to Australian Open 2023
Alexei Popyrin kick-started his 2023 season by playing the qualifying rounds of the first Adelaide event. The 23 year old won four matches in a row, en route to the quarter-final, where he lost to Yoshihito Nishioka. Furthermore, Popyrin crashed out of the next Adelaide event in the first round; these are his most recent results heading into this year’s Australian Open:
- Popyrin vs Kokkinakis – lost 1-2
- Popyrin vs Nishioka – lost 1-2
- Popyrin vs Giron – won 2-1
- Popyrin vs Auger-Aliassime – won 2-0
- Popyrin vs Yibing – won 2-1
Alexei Popyrin’s Performance At Australian Open in the Past
Alexei Popyrin has never reached the fourth round of the Australian Open, or any grand slam for that matter. The Australian was knocked out in the third round of this competition in 2019 and 2020.
